
Sciatica, characterized by pain radiating along the sciatic nerve, often due to compression or irritation, can be debilitating and significantly impact daily life. When seeking relief, many individuals turn to muscle relaxers as a potential solution to alleviate muscle tension and reduce discomfort. However, determining the best muscle relaxer for sciatica depends on various factors, including the underlying cause of the condition, individual tolerance to medications, and potential side effects. Commonly prescribed muscle relaxers such as cyclobenzaprine, tizanidine, and methocarbamol may offer temporary relief by relaxing tight muscles and reducing spasms, but they are typically used as part of a comprehensive treatment plan that may include physical therapy, anti-inflammatory medications, and lifestyle modifications. Consulting a healthcare professional is essential to identify the most appropriate muscle relaxer and ensure safe and effective management of sciatica symptoms.

Over-the-counter options for sciatica relief
Sciatica sufferers often seek immediate relief from the sharp, radiating pain that can make even simple movements agonizing. Over-the-counter (OTC) muscle relaxers and pain relievers can be a first line of defense, offering accessibility and convenience without a prescription. Among the most effective OTC options are nonsteroidal anti-inflammatory drugs (NSAIDs) like ibuprofen (Advil, Motrin) and naproxen (Aleve). These medications reduce inflammation and alleviate pain by inhibiting prostaglandin production, a key driver of inflammation. For adults, the typical dosage is 200–400 mg of ibuprofen every 4–6 hours or 220–550 mg of naproxen every 8–12 hours, but always follow the label or consult a pharmacist to avoid exceeding safe limits.
While NSAIDs target inflammation, acetaminophen (Tylenol) addresses pain directly without affecting inflammation. This makes it a suitable alternative for those who cannot tolerate NSAIDs due to stomach issues or other contraindications. Adults can take 650–1000 mg every 4–6 hours, up to 4000 mg daily. However, acetaminophen’s effectiveness for sciatica may be limited if inflammation is a primary factor, so combining it with an NSAID or topical treatment can enhance relief. Always avoid alcohol when using acetaminophen to prevent liver damage, a critical caution for long-term users.
Topical treatments like lidocaine patches or creams (e.g., Aspercreme, Salonpas) provide localized pain relief by numbing the affected area. These are particularly useful for individuals who prefer to avoid oral medications or experience systemic side effects. Apply the patch or cream directly to the painful area, following the product’s instructions for frequency and duration. Topicals are generally safe for most age groups but should not be used on broken skin or in conjunction with heating pads, as this can increase absorption and risk of side effects.
For those seeking a more natural approach, OTC supplements like magnesium or turmeric may offer relief. Magnesium, particularly in the form of magnesium malate or glycinate, acts as a natural muscle relaxant and can reduce nerve-related pain when taken at doses of 200–400 mg daily. Turmeric, rich in curcumin, has anti-inflammatory properties comparable to some NSAIDs but requires higher doses (500–1000 mg daily) or formulations with black pepper extract for enhanced absorption. While these options are gentler on the body, their effectiveness varies, and results may take weeks to manifest, making them better suited for long-term management rather than acute relief.
Combining OTC options strategically can maximize relief while minimizing side effects. For instance, pairing an NSAID with a topical treatment can address both inflammation and localized pain, while adding a magnesium supplement may improve muscle relaxation. However, always monitor for interactions, especially if taking other medications, and consult a healthcare provider if symptoms persist or worsen. OTC solutions are a practical starting point for sciatica relief, but they are not a substitute for professional evaluation, particularly if pain is severe or accompanied by neurological symptoms like numbness or weakness.

Prescription muscle relaxants for severe sciatica pain
For severe sciatica pain, prescription muscle relaxants can be a critical component of a comprehensive treatment plan. These medications work by reducing muscle spasms and tension, which often exacerbate nerve-related pain. Among the most commonly prescribed options are cyclobenzaprine (Flexeril), tizanidine (Zanaflex), and methocarbamol (Robaxin). Each has unique characteristics, and the choice depends on factors like the patient’s medical history, potential side effects, and the severity of symptoms. For instance, cyclobenzaprine is typically prescribed at 5–10 mg three times daily, while tizanidine is dosed at 2–4 mg every 6–8 hours, with a maximum daily limit of 36 mg to avoid liver strain.
When considering prescription muscle relaxants, it’s essential to weigh their benefits against risks. These medications can cause drowsiness, dizziness, and dry mouth, which may impair daily activities like driving. Patients over 65 or those with liver or kidney issues may require lower doses or alternative treatments due to slower metabolism of these drugs. Additionally, muscle relaxants are often prescribed for short-term use (2–3 weeks) to avoid dependency and tolerance. Combining them with physical therapy or anti-inflammatory medications can enhance their effectiveness, as they address both muscle spasms and underlying inflammation.
A comparative analysis reveals that tizanidine may be more effective for patients with both muscle spasms and insomnia, as it has a mild sedative effect. However, it requires careful monitoring due to its potential to lower blood pressure. Methocarbamol, on the other hand, is less sedating and may be preferable for those needing to remain alert during the day. Cyclobenzaprine is a middle-ground option, offering strong muscle relaxation with moderate sedation. The choice should be tailored to the patient’s lifestyle and specific symptoms, emphasizing a collaborative decision between the patient and healthcare provider.
Practical tips for using prescription muscle relaxants include taking them at bedtime to minimize daytime drowsiness, staying hydrated to counteract dry mouth, and avoiding alcohol, which can intensify side effects. Patients should also track their pain levels and report any worsening symptoms or adverse reactions promptly. While these medications can provide significant relief for severe sciatica, they are not a standalone solution. Incorporating stretching exercises, heat therapy, and ergonomic adjustments can optimize outcomes and reduce reliance on medication over time.
In conclusion, prescription muscle relaxants offer targeted relief for severe sciatica pain by addressing muscle spasms, a common contributor to nerve compression and discomfort. By understanding their mechanisms, dosages, and potential side effects, patients and providers can make informed decisions to improve quality of life. However, their use should be part of a multifaceted approach, combining pharmacotherapy with lifestyle modifications for sustained relief. Always consult a healthcare professional to determine the most appropriate treatment plan for your specific condition.

Natural remedies to ease sciatica discomfort
Sciatica, characterized by pain radiating along the sciatic nerve, often responds well to natural remedies that reduce inflammation and relax muscles. One effective approach is incorporating anti-inflammatory foods into your diet. Turmeric, rich in curcumin, acts as a potent natural anti-inflammatory. Consuming 500–2,000 mg of turmeric daily, either in food or supplement form, can alleviate sciatica discomfort. Pairing it with black pepper enhances absorption, making it more effective. Similarly, ginger, another anti-inflammatory powerhouse, can be consumed as tea or in meals. Drinking 2–3 cups of ginger tea daily may provide relief. These dietary adjustments not only target inflammation but also support overall health.
Physical therapy and targeted exercises are another cornerstone of natural sciatica relief. Gentle stretches, such as the seated spinal twist or the knee-to-chest stretch, can ease tension in the lower back and legs. Holding each stretch for 20–30 seconds, 2–3 times daily, improves flexibility and reduces nerve compression. Yoga, particularly poses like the cat-cow stretch and child’s pose, can also be beneficial. However, it’s crucial to avoid overexertion; consult a physical therapist to tailor exercises to your specific condition. Consistency is key—regular practice yields the best results.
Topical applications offer localized relief without systemic side effects. Capsaicin cream, derived from chili peppers, depletes substance P, a chemical involved in transmitting pain signals. Applying a small amount to the affected area 3–4 times daily can reduce pain over time. Alternatively, essential oils like peppermint and lavender have analgesic and anti-inflammatory properties. Dilute 5–10 drops of essential oil in a carrier oil (e.g., coconut or jojoba) and massage into the painful area. Always perform a patch test to avoid skin irritation.
Lifestyle modifications play a significant role in managing sciatica naturally. Maintaining proper posture, especially during prolonged sitting or standing, reduces pressure on the sciatic nerve. Investing in an ergonomic chair or using a lumbar support cushion can make a noticeable difference. Additionally, staying hydrated ensures spinal discs remain cushioned, minimizing nerve irritation. Aim for 8–10 glasses of water daily. Adequate sleep on a medium-firm mattress further supports spinal health, as poor sleep can exacerbate pain.
While natural remedies are effective, they require patience and consistency. Combining dietary changes, physical therapy, topical treatments, and lifestyle adjustments creates a holistic approach to sciatica relief. Always consult a healthcare provider before starting new supplements or exercises, especially if you have underlying conditions. With persistence, these natural strategies can significantly ease sciatica discomfort and improve quality of life.

Side effects of common sciatica muscle relaxers
Sciatica sufferers often turn to muscle relaxers for relief, but these medications come with a range of side effects that can impact daily life. One of the most commonly prescribed muscle relaxers for sciatica is cyclobenzaprine (Flexeril). While it effectively reduces muscle spasms, it frequently causes drowsiness, dizziness, and dry mouth. Patients are advised to avoid driving or operating heavy machinery until they understand how the medication affects them. Additionally, older adults may experience increased sensitivity to these side effects, making dosage adjustments crucial for this age group.
Another popular option is tizanidine (Zanaflex), known for its potency in alleviating muscle tension. However, it can cause significant drops in blood pressure, leading to lightheadedness or fainting, especially when standing up quickly. To minimize this risk, patients should start with a low dose (2 mg) and gradually increase under medical supervision. Combining tizanidine with alcohol or other central nervous system depressants can exacerbate these effects, so such combinations should be strictly avoided.
Baclofen, often used for chronic muscle spasms, works by targeting the spinal cord to reduce nerve signals causing pain. Common side effects include fatigue, weakness, and confusion, particularly in the initial stages of treatment. Patients are encouraged to take baclofen with food to reduce gastrointestinal discomfort. Abruptly stopping this medication can lead to withdrawal symptoms, such as hallucinations or seizures, so dosage reduction should be gradual and monitored by a healthcare provider.
Lastly, methocarbamol (Robaxin) is favored for its minimal sedative effects compared to other muscle relaxers. However, it can still cause dizziness, headache, and blurred vision. Patients with kidney impairment may require lower doses due to the drug’s renal excretion pathway. While methocarbamol is generally well-tolerated, its effectiveness for sciatica varies, and some individuals may not experience significant relief from muscle spasms.
Understanding these side effects is essential for managing sciatica effectively. Patients should communicate openly with their healthcare provider to balance symptom relief with tolerability, ensuring the chosen muscle relaxer aligns with their lifestyle and medical history.

Combining muscle relaxers with physical therapy for sciatica
Sciatica sufferers often turn to muscle relaxers for immediate relief from spasms and pain, but these medications are not a standalone solution. Combining muscle relaxers with physical therapy offers a more comprehensive approach, addressing both the symptoms and underlying causes of sciatica. This dual strategy can significantly improve long-term outcomes, reducing reliance on medication and enhancing overall mobility.
Understanding the Synergy
Muscle relaxers like cyclobenzaprine (Flexeril) or tizanidine (Zanaflex) work by calming overactive muscles, providing temporary relief from the sharp, shooting pain associated with sciatica. However, they do not address the root causes, such as herniated discs or spinal stenosis, which often require targeted movement and strengthening. Physical therapy, on the other hand, focuses on stretching, strengthening, and stabilizing the muscles surrounding the spine and hips. When combined, muscle relaxers can reduce initial pain, allowing patients to engage more effectively in therapeutic exercises without discomfort. For instance, a typical regimen might involve taking 5–10 mg of cyclobenzaprine 30 minutes before a physical therapy session to minimize muscle tension during stretches like the piriformis stretch or cat-cow movements.
Practical Implementation
To maximize benefits, coordination between the prescribing physician and physical therapist is essential. Dosage and timing of muscle relaxers should align with therapy sessions. For example, a patient might take a low dose of tizanidine (2–4 mg) one hour before therapy to ensure relaxation without excessive drowsiness. Therapists can then focus on progressive exercises, such as core stabilization drills or hamstring stretches, which are critical for reducing nerve compression. Patients over 65 or those with liver conditions should be closely monitored, as muscle relaxers may require dosage adjustments in these populations.
Cautions and Considerations
While this combination can be effective, it’s not without risks. Muscle relaxers can cause dizziness, fatigue, or dry mouth, potentially limiting a patient’s ability to perform certain exercises. Therapists should modify routines accordingly, avoiding balance-intensive activities if sedation is a concern. Additionally, long-term use of muscle relaxers can lead to dependency or reduced efficacy, so they should be prescribed for short durations—typically 2–3 weeks. Patients should also be educated on the importance of adhering to therapy protocols, as discontinuing exercises prematurely can negate the benefits of medication.
Combining muscle relaxers with physical therapy offers a balanced strategy for managing sciatica. While relaxers provide immediate symptom relief, physical therapy addresses the structural issues contributing to pain. By working in tandem, this approach not only alleviates discomfort but also empowers patients to regain control over their mobility. For optimal results, individualized treatment plans, clear communication between healthcare providers, and patient education are key. This synergy ensures that sciatica sufferers can move beyond temporary fixes and achieve lasting relief.
